They also have parent controls as standard to ensure content is appropriate and to monitor or limit screen time.įor older children, the Fire 10 Kids Pro has 32Gb of memory, a faster processor and more operating power but comes with the same worry free guarantee. The Fire Kids range includes a range of different tablets aimed at children between 3 and 12 years.Īs well as the two year guarantee, they come with a free year's use Amazon Kids+ which gives kids access to age-appropriate apps, games, books, audiobooks and videos. This 'worry free guarantee' makes it a top buy with parents - if it breaks, no matter how it happens, Amazon promises if you return it they will replace it. The Fire 7 Kids tablet comes with its own bumper case to minimise the risk of drops and bumps but, more importantly, it's the only children's tablet on the market which comes with a 2-year no-questions-asked guarantee.
